Would you have much Love to Christ get much Faith Faith worketh Love both to the Father and to the Son According to the measure of your Faith so will the measure of your Love be Such as are without any Faith are without any Love such as have but a ●eeble faith have but a weak love and such as have the strongest faith have the strongest love The strongest faith giveth the clearest discovery of Christs infinite Excellencies and Perfections It is not the eye of Sense which doth discern Christ neither is it the eye of Reason which doth discern him whatever discoveries we have of Christ it is by Revelation and this is discernable onely by Faith Faith is the Evidence of things not seen and the unseen Christ is evident by Faith to be the most excellent Person and the most sutable Object of love and the more evident the Object of love is the stronger will the love be Moreover Faith is not onely the Eye of the Soul to discern Christ but also the Hand of the Soul not onely to take hold on him but also to receive from him of his Fulness Grace for Grace and by consequence more of this Grace of love to him Our Communion with Christ is by Faith the more intimate acquaintance and fellowship we have with those whom we love the more endeared will be our love the strongest Faith brings us unto the greatest intimacy fellowship and familiarity with Christ and therefore it is a means of the strongest Love Endeavour then to get a strong Faith and to live daily in the powerfull exercise thereof the more you live by Faith the more you will dwell in the Love of Christ. 5. Would you have much Love unto Christ labour for much of the Spirit labour for much of the Light of the Spirit There must be not onely the Glass of the Scriptures and the Eye of Faith but also the Light of the Spirit that you may have a clear discerning of this lovely Lord Jesus Labour for much of the Operation of the Spirit the Spirit is like Wind to blow up the Sparks of Love in your hearts into a flame Labour for the inhabitation of the Spirit and that the Promise may be made good to you which Christ giveth to his Disciples Ioh. 14. 16 17. And I will pray the Father and he shall give you another Comforter that he may abide with you for ever even the Spirit of Truth whom the World cannot receive because it seeth him not neither knoweth him but ye know him for he dwelleth with you and shall be in you 6. The love of Christ is useful in Adversity to bear up the Heart from sinking and being overwhelmed with the Winds and Waves of Trouble and Affliction it is of use to establish the Heart from being extraordinarily moved in the most Stormy times not only Faith but Love too is of a fixing nature to keep from amazing fears of evil tidings and the greatest perils and of a strengthning Nature to stay and support the Spirit and keep off pressing Griefs and despondencies in the darkest and most doleful days 3. The love of Christ is useful to quicken and excite unto duty this makes the yoke of Christ easie and will enable you to draw cheerfully therein this makes the burden of du●y so accounted by the most to be no burden in esteem if you have much love unto Christ you will account duty to be your priviledge and the Service of Christ to be freedome and none of his commands will be grievous but all of them joyous unto you if you have much love unto Chri●t your Hearts will be ensiamed hereby with zeal for your Masters Glory and you will never think you can do too much for him 4. The love of Christ is useful to arm you against Temptations If Faith be a Shield Love to Chri●t is a Brea●-pla●e against the sharpest Darts which the Devil can throw at you ●ove to Christ doth Garrison your Hearts against this Enemy and is a strong defence against any overtures which the Devil may make in his Temptations to draw you to sin how can I do this evil and offend my dear Lord will be the answer of love to repel temptations to sin whatever alluring proffers they be accompanied withal Temptations will have no force to prevail over you if this love of Christ be strong within you 5. The love of Christ is useful to fit you for the cross and the greatest sufferings which you may be called unto for the sake of Christ. If you have great love to Christ you will be ready to suffer for Christ with patience and with 〈…〉 the heaviest cross will seem light disgrace and shame will be accounted honour losses will be esteemed gains pains pleasures or at least priviledges prisons will seem Pallaces and death will be accounted life O how have some run to the stake and embraced the Flames of Fire kindled to burn them when they have felt the fire of love to Christ burning strongly within them thus this love is usefull in Life 6. The love of Christ is useful at death This love in its strength will put a beauty upon the Aspect of death which seems so grim and terrible unto the most If you have much love to Christ you will look upon death as Christs messenger sent for you to bring you out of the dark Prison of of the World and the Body and to convey you into the Mansions of Glory where your dear Lord is and you will not be unwilling to leave the World that you may live with Christ. 8.
